On the other hand we have learned a great deal about the nature of drug addiction on an individual level and how to treat a person afflicted with the malady. Today, there are many different treatment options for a person that has developed a drug addiction problem. How do you know if a person has a drug addiction problem? It is a simple test. When faced with serious negative consequences, brought about by their drug they continue to use. These serious negative consequences of their drug use may be, loss of employment, legal issues, marital problems, abusing or neglecting their children and in spite of these consequences brought on by their drug use they will continue to use. A person in the throes of drug addiction will promise to stop and mend their ways yet continue to use and manifest the same unacceptable behavior associated with drug addiction.

  • Facts
  • The analgesic properties of PCP can cause users to feel less pain, and persist in violent or injurious acts as a result.
  • There are examples of people, after years of daily use of hashish, who began to experience hallucinations, delusions and total introversion.
  • Anabolic steroids have been reported to cause changes in the brain and body that can increase the risk for physical illness and mood disorders.
  • Hashish users can experience an increased pulse and heart rate, bloodshot eyes, dilated pupils, and often increased appetite.
